Cole Kelly, Neuqua Valley avenge only loss

Cole Kelly scored 38 points to lead host Neuqua Valley to an 80-51 victory over Oswego East in a Class 4A regional championship game in Naperville on Friday.

Kelly, a 6-foot-7 sophomore forward with offers from Illinois and other Division I programs, also had six rebounds and three assists for the second-seeded Wildcats (32-1), who set a school record for wins in a season with their 30th straight victory. Junior guard Mason Martin, an Illinois recruit, added 22 points.

The Wildcats, whose only loss came against seventh-seeded Oswego East (19-12) on Nov. 28, will face third-seeded Bolingbrook (24-7) in the sectional semifinals Wednesday at 7 p.m. It will be another revenge; Neuqua Valley won the first game 75-69 on January 24.
